You don't necessarily have to use Ardour and/or Jack. Ardour is a full blown digital audio workstation (DAW) and can be very intimidating and complex. You can try with Audacity first. I've no experience w/ Ardour but exporting something to MP3 if you indeed succeeded to record something should be easily possible: I'm convinced somebody on this forum will help you.

If you have no audio from your headphones then you might have to activate it in a Mixer (or put the volume way up in the Mixer) like the program "alsamixer" (on the command line). If you are using Jack you might have to connect the output of your audio player to your headphones or make sure that the audio player is using Jack for its output instead Alsa (Alsa usually is standard).

Did you use an audio interface to record and play back? If so the headphone jack won't work -- it's one sound interface at a time. Use the same interface that you used for recording and play back for headphones if possible.

You could get the headphone jack working, but it would be quite an involved process at this stage.

I see. Well, don't go batty.

If you can hear the metronome it's working. You must have some routing wrong. On every Ardour mixer strip there are two buttons labelled 'In' and 'Disk'. To hear what you've recorded they need to be on 'Disk'.
